Barry Avenue's Case Study
As Customers Expand South of the Border - So Will Barry Avenue Plating
Los Angeles, CA – Barry Avenue Plating Company announced it is establishing a twin location a few hours south in Tijuana, Mexico.
The many Aerospace and Medical device manufactures are pleased to welcome Barry Avenue Plating to Baja California. Having a Nadcap certified plating company will drastically reduce lead times because items will no longer have to cross the border North and South. Nadcap certified plating can be done locally.
We already have several customers in the region and we expect to gain even more given the large Aerospace cluster. For Barry Avenue it is good business to be near our customers, according to Barry Avenue's President, Chuck Kearsley.

Barry Avenue prides itself on providing quick turnaround times at the highest quality levels given its Nadcap, AS 9011 and ISO 9002 certifications.
We plan to replicate the same certification and compliance standards in our Tijuana facility and the infrastructure in Tijuana is world-class and we have had no problem finding highly skilled workers with plating expertise, states Cruz Maldonado VP of Operations for Barry Avenue.
Barry Avenue selected San Diego based Co–Production International (CPI) as their Administrative Services (Shelter) Provider in Mexico.
Co-Production is a key player in Baja California; they are guiding us through the set-up of our Tijuana operation. Their project team is hands-on and because they have done this for hundreds of companies the process is quicker and more cost efficient. Co-Production even assisted us in evaluating the market potential and lined up several new customers for Barry Avenue in Baja California. We are entering Mexico with confidence because of our relationship with Co-Production.
